mysql读写分离实现 java-mysql读写分离如何实现(4-8-69)
更新时间:2025-01-01 分类:MySQL 浏览量:2
MySQL本文目录一览:
- 1、详解如何利用amoeba(变形虫)实现mysql数据库读写分离
- 2、mysql读写分离,一个主用于写,一个从用于读,请问主从同步是实时的么...
- 3、mysql读写分离实现要多少台主机
- 4、一台电脑上怎么实现mysql读写分离
- 5、SpringBoot项目中实现MySQL读写分离
详解如何利用amoeba(变形虫)实现mysql数据库读写分离
Master/Slave 结构读写分离:Master: server1 (可读写)slaves:serverserverserver4(3个平等的数据库。只读/负载均衡)amoeba提供读写分离pool相关配置。并且提供负载均衡配置。
利用mysql proxy来实现的。MySQL Proxy最强大的一项功能是实现“读写分离(Read/Write Splitting)”。基本的原理是让主数据库处理事务性查询,而从数据库处理SELECT查询。
由此,整个MySQL主从复制的过程就完成了,接下来,我们进行MySQL读写分离的安装与配置。
amoeba相当于一个SQL请求的路由器,目的是为负载均衡、读写分离、高可用性提供机制,而不是完全实现它们。用户需要结合使用MySQL的Replication等机制来实现副本同步等功能。
mysql读写分离,一个主用于写,一个从用于读,请问主从同步是实时的么...
根据要求配置MySQL主从备份、读写分离,结合网上的文档,对搭建的步骤和出现的问题以及解决的过程做了如下笔记;现在使用的两台服务器已经安装了MySQL,全是rpm包装的,能正常使用。
已经很成熟的方案了,一主,多从,主服务器负责写入,从服务器只读。mysql主从方案主要作用:读写分离,使数据库能支撑更大的并发。在报表中尤其重要。由于部分报表sql语句非常的慢,导致锁表,影响前台服务。
MySQL从215版本以后提供数据库复制(replication)功能,利用该功能可以实现两个数据库同步、主从模式、互相备份模式的功能。本文档主要阐述了如何在linux系统中利用mysql的replication进行双机热备的配置。
数据库主从同步是指将一个数据库中的数据实时或定期地复制到另一个或多个数据库中的过程,以实现数据的冗余备份、读写分离和负载均衡等功能。
在这种读写分离的结构中,从库是可以有多个的 MySQL主从复制是一个 异步 的复制过程,底层是基于Mysql数据库自带的 二进制日志 功能。
MySQL 读写分离可以通过程序实现。具体方法如下:- 生产环境中要实现读写分离需要有 MySQL 主和 MySQL 从服务器。- 在 MySQL 主服务器上建立写的帐号并给予相关权限(如 SELECT, INSERT, UPDATE, DELETE)。
mysql读写分离实现要多少台主机
1、MySQL-Proxy的读写分离主要是通过rw-splitting.lua脚本实现的,因此需要安装lua。
2、update、delete),则直接操作 主库 ;如果是 读操作 (select) ,则直接操作从库,这种结构就是 读写分离 啦。
3、实现方法我大概描述下:业务 A、B、C、D 分别位于 4 台 Server,每台 Server 分别有一个数据库来隔离前端的业务数据,那这样,在从库就能把四台业务的数据全部汇总起来,而不需要做额外的操作。
4、两个节点可以采用简单的一主一从模式,或者双主模式,并且放置于同一个VLAN中,在master节点发生故障后,利用keepalived/heartbeat的高可用机制实现快速切换到slave节点。
一台电脑上怎么实现mysql读写分离
1、做虚拟化,用宿主机做xenserver,创立虚拟机,然后一台真机一台虚拟机两个数据库进行读写分离最好,这样能减少一些并发情况的发生。
2、利用mysql proxy来实现的。MySQL Proxy最强大的一项功能是实现“读写分离(Read/Write Splitting)”。基本的原理是让主数据库处理事务性查询,而从数据库处理SELECT查询。
3、数据库主从配置及读写分离就是其中的一种解决方案。每台服务器安装mysql数据库,然后将你要实现主从同步的数据库表,分别导入两台机器的中。
4、关于mysql的读写分离架构有很多,百度的话几乎都是用mysql_proxy实现的。
SpringBoot项目中实现MySQL读写分离
而用户在访问我们项目时,如果是 写操作 (insert、update、delete),则直接操作 主库 ;如果是 读操作 (select) ,则直接操作从库,这种结构就是 读写分离 啦。
MySQL 读写分离可以通过程序实现。具体方法如下:- 生产环境中要实现读写分离需要有 MySQL 主和 MySQL 从服务器。- 在 MySQL 主服务器上建立写的帐号并给予相关权限(如 SELECT, INSERT, UPDATE, DELETE)。
利用mysql proxy来实现的。MySQL Proxy最强大的一项功能是实现“读写分离(Read/Write Splitting)”。基本的原理是让主数据库处理事务性查询,而从数据库处理SELECT查询。
关于mysql的读写分离架构有很多,百度的话几乎都是用mysql_proxy实现的。